Why These Are the Top Bathroom Remodeling Contractors in Corsica

** The bathroom remodeling market in the Corsica, SD area is characterized by a reliance on regional contractors rather than local, specialized firms. Due to the rural nature of the community, competition is moderate but service quality among the established providers is generally high. Homeowners in Corsica typically hire contractors from nearby towns like Plankinton, Mitchell, or Alexandria. **Average Quality:** The top-tier contractors in this region are known for solid, dependable workmanship. They may not always offer the most avant-garde designs found in major metropolitan areas, but they excel in functionality, durability, and understanding the needs of rural and small-town homes. **Competition Level:** Low to Moderate. While there are several skilled tradespeople, the number of companies with extensive portfolios and robust online reputations is limited, giving the top providers a strong standing.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is generally competitive and often more affordable than in larger cities. For a full bathroom remodel, homeowners can expect a range from **$8,000 to $25,000+,** heavily dependent on the quality of materials (e.g., standard vs. premium tile, fixtures), the scope of plumbing/electrical work, and whether the layout is being changed. Smaller projects like a shower replacement or vanity installation typically range from **$2,500 to $7,000**.

Frequently Asked Questions About Bathroom Remodeling in Corsica

Get answers to common questions about bathroom remodeling services in Corsica, South Dakota.

1What is a realistic budget range for a full bathroom remodel in Corsica, SD?

For a full remodel in our area, homeowners can expect a range of $10,000 to $25,000+, depending on the size of the bathroom, material choices, and scope of plumbing/electrical work. Local factors like the cost of transporting materials to our rural location and the availability of skilled contractors can influence the final price. It's wise to get 2-3 detailed, written estimates from local providers to understand the current market rate in Douglas County.

2How does South Dakota's climate, with its cold winters and potential for hard water, affect my bathroom remodel choices?

Corsica's cold winters make proper insulation around plumbing in exterior walls crucial to prevent freezing pipes. We strongly recommend choosing materials with good moisture resistance and installing an efficient ventilation fan to manage humidity. Furthermore, due to the region's often hard water, selecting fixtures with anti-scale features and discussing a potential water softener installation with your remodeler can protect your new investment from mineral buildup.

3Are there specific permits required for a bathroom remodel in Corsica, and how do I handle them?

For most interior remodels in Corsica, permits are typically required for structural changes, electrical, and plumbing work. These are handled through the Douglas County building department. A reputable local contractor will know the specific codes and will usually pull the necessary permits on your behalf, which is a key reason to hire a licensed professional. This ensures the work meets state and local safety standards.

4What's the best time of year to schedule a bathroom remodel in this region, and how long will it take?

While interior work can be done year-round, late spring through early fall is often ideal, as contractors are less likely to be delayed by severe winter weather traveling to your site. A typical full bathroom remodel in Corsica takes 3 to 6 weeks from demolition to completion. Planning ahead is critical, as the pool of specialized contractors in our rural area is smaller, and their schedules can fill up quickly.

5How can I verify a contractor's credibility for a project in a small community like Corsica?

Always ask for proof of licensing, insurance, and local references. In a close-knit area like Corsica, word-of-mouth is powerful; ask neighbors or check local community groups for firsthand experiences. Verify their physical business address and look for a established presence in Douglas County or surrounding areas. Be cautious of contractors who demand large upfront payments or are unwilling to provide a detailed, written contract.
